CSPC NEPTUNE (IMO 1053339) is a Dry bulk/Kamsarmax vessel built in 2025 and is sailing under the flag of Liberia. She has an overall length (LOA) of 225 meters and a width (beam) of 36 meters. Her summer deadweight capacity is 85,081 tonnes.
